The ingredients needed to make Dal Makhani with Jeera Rice:
  1. Take 1 Cup urad dal
  2. Prepare 2 tbsp rajma
  3. Get 1 tbsp ginger garlic paste
  4. Prepare 4 cup water
  5. Make ready 1 tsp jeera
  6. Get 1 medium onion chopped
  7. Take 4 medium tomato pure
  8. Get 3 green chilli minced
  9. Get 3 tbsp Oil
  10. Prepare 1 tsp dal makhani masala
  11. Prepare 1 tsp garam masala
  12. Make ready 1 tsp coriander powder
  13. Prepare 1/4 cup fresh malai
  14. Get Some coriander leaves chopped
  15. Get For Rice(without oil)
  16. Take 1 cup rice
  17. Prepare 1/2 tsp jeera
  18. Get 1 tsp salt
  19. Prepare 2 cup water

Instructions to make Dal Makhani with Jeera Rice:
  1. Take a bowl add dal and rajma wash well, drain it, take a pressure cooker add them add salt, little bit ginger garlic paste, 1 tsp ghee. Cover with lid, cook in the high flame after 1 Whistle,cook dal in the low flame, after 10 whistles & 30 min. Check your dal open lid, dal cook softly. Take aside.
  2. Take a pan, heat oil add ginger garlic paste, saute it, turn brown add jeers, onions mix well, after 3 min onion look light golden brown add tomato pure add coriander powder, dal makhani masala, garam masala and Malai, and other ingredients. Your tadka turn thick, all tadka add in the Dal,mix well. After cook your dal without lid in high flame,add some coriander leaves and malaise, Ready your day.
  3. Soaked your rice, Take a pan add 2 cup water,when the water boiling add jeera, Salt and rice, cover it with lid. After 10 min your rice cook well.garnish with coriander leaves. Serve your dal makhani with jeera rice

Serving suggestion: Serve dal makhani with plain rice or jeera rice or any mild flavored pulao like veg pulao, mushroom pulao, paneer pulao or corn pulao. It can be served with paratha or naan as well.
